  I’d like to discuss three information technology tools that are used for crisis communication. 1.        Twitter – https://twitter.com/ Twitter is a public microblogging site that has, in recent years, been used in crisis communications to help responders get aid to those that need it. In the following article, https://www.inderscienceonline.com/doi/pdf/10.1504/IJWBC.2011.041206 , Twitter use during the crisis of three different hurricanes is discussed as well as the nuances of using such a communication tool. Each Tweet that a user sends out is public and timely, and that very nature of the tool, paired with its ease of use allows Twitter to become an information sharing site.
